WebMay 4, 2024 · The early days of software development. The world’s first piece of software was written by a computer scientist named Tom Kilburn in 1948. Kilburn and an associate (Freddie Williams) had developed one of the world’s earliest computers – the Manchester Small-Scale Experimental Machine (or SSEM for short) – and ran Kilburn’s code to ... The history of software engineering begins in the 1960s. Writing software has evolved into a profession concerned with how best to maximize the quality of software and of how to create it. Quality can refer to how maintainable software is, to its stability, speed, usability, testability, readability, size, cost, security, and number of flaws or "bugs", as well as to less measurable qualities like elegance… WebNov 13, 2014 · Software has made the impossible possible, and the laborious and tedious, fast and easy.
